The radical advances in robotic movement
Supplied by Mouser Electronics on Monday, 27 June, 2016
Robotics is a basically a simple feedback loop — instructions sent to an appendage, activating a motor, moving it into position. For system control to know when a position is reached, a network of sensors is critical. Recent advances in sensor technology now maximise the precision of this positioning.
